Get an escort smart radar. The 8500 x50, 9500 xi and smart radar all have the same hardware. With smart radar you get a free year of live that provides GPS lockout. Its not automatic but you just tap your screen to lockout. I had one and loved it.

Id personally get the V1 because ive used the 9500 xi, the GPS feature is great and software updates are awesome it gives off less false alarms then the v1 and can memorize if i recall places that give K-Band like publix but if you want pure detection i ended up with the v1?

I Currently own the v1. If you get a used V1 you can send it in for 100$ and upgrade it. Or keep it until they have a feature you like then upgrade. THE BIGGEST reason i have a V1 is the bloody arrows. I like knowing if they're behind or in front of me.

Ill tell you my story now. I was cruising in Orlando Florida on i4 on a foggy night and no one to be seen. Cruisin 85 in a 70 and the detector goes off 1 arrow front and 1 arrow rear. I couldnt see crap so i didnt risk it. Slowed it to 70 and it beeped for about 2 miles to the next entrance ramp and low and behold FHP chilling on the right and I took it down to 65 and a friggen nother FHP was following me in the fog. So that night paid for itself. Both arrows pointed to the rear as i had one parked behind and following me.

Like i said the upgradability is why V1s are always relevant. Ill be getting the bluetooth dongle for apps, GPS and stealth assist when I feel i need more. If you want a full packaged deal get the 9500. If you can live with a few false alarms and training yourself to determine the truth then get the v1. I cant vouch for the latest v1 as I am a few upgrades behind but even my current version serves me well.
